Vegetated State conversations: To find out whether a simple conversation was possible, the researchers selected one of the four - a 29-year-old man who had been in a car crash. They asked him to imagine playing tennis if he wanted to answer yes to questions such as: Do you have any sisters? Is your father's name Thomas? Is your father's name Alexander? And if the answer to a question was no, he had to imagine moving round his home.

Neurosecurity: security and privacy for neural devices. "An increasing number of neural implantable devices will become available in the near future due to advances in neural engineering. This discipline holds the potential to improve many patients' lives dramatically by offering improved—and in some cases entirely new—forms of rehabilitation for conditions ranging from missing limbs to degenerative cognitive diseases. The use of standard engineering practices, medical trials, and neuroethical evaluations during the design process can create systems that are safe and that follow ethical guidelines; unfortunately, none of these disciplines currently ensure that neural devices are robust against adversarial entities trying to exploit these devices to alter, block, or eavesdrop on neural signals. The authors define 'neurosecurity'—a version of computer science security principles and methods applied to neural engineering—and discuss why neurosecurity should be a critical consideration in the design of future neural devices."

New hope for blind hamsters. According to the Guardian, scientists at MIT have repaired brain damage and restored eyesight to rodents using nanotechnology. In the study, minute particles were injected into damaged parts of the brain, and subsequently arranged themselves into a "scaffold" gel throughout the damaged area. The scaffold allowed severed nerves to regrow and form new connections. 75% of test animals' injuries were improved with the new technique.
